The first and last thing Rhyme was aware of was the sound of breaking. A terrible, keening noise, like the wail of a thousand lost souls ravaged her failing senses. Then a gentle touch on her shoulder and a feeling like an apology along with a shimmering silvery energy, then she was floating through the sky for what could have been an eternity or just a moment, looking the empty eyes of innumerable faces, the wails turning to music that tasted sweet to her tongue. One particular note, like the ending of a favorite song, echoed through Rhyme's mind.
From a distance, she heard Masaki's hateful scream, then she was slowly being dragged back to reality and stood shakily on shimmering white legs.
Wait... white legs?
The red winged angel was screaming curses at the silver haired young man who lay on the ground like a broken doll, red liquid oozing from his head and his gun still in hand. A few feet away was Minamimoto, watching the proceedings with dazed disinterest as his ragged breathing slowed.
No.
Rhyme stumbled forward numbly, intent on picking up Joshua and wiping this sticky red stuff off his face. She knew how fastidious he was, how often he was caught up by small things. She couldn't understand he wasn't wiping it off himself.
Strong arms hauled her backwards, and she was aware of another scream joining in. The walls were crumbling, seeming to dance to her tired dazed eyes. What's happening?
A small chunk of the ceiling struck her on the head, and the pain cleared her mind. A cacophony of voices reached her ears... and one of them was hers.
"Mr. H, let me go! It's Joshua! I have to help Joshua! "
"Rhyme, it's over! " The Angel panted. "He's gone. "
"NO! " Her scream mingled with the voice of another females, creating a sickening harmonious note.
Masaki was blind with rage. "He killed himself! The little bastard killed himself! He ruined everything! "
A red beam flashed and slashed through both Rhyme and Hanekoma. Without thinking, Rhyme shot a beam of blue light back at the red-winged Angel, and the latter reeled in pain.
The girl fell back in shock, both from Masaki's words and the bolt of energy she had just unleashed. "No.... "
She stared at her shining white hands. No... not her hands. Composer hands.
Rhyme stumbled backwards, tripping over something and paling in shock as she recognized her own battered and bleeding body. No..... no, no, no, no, no!
The red winged female screamed in pain, writhing from the chuck of wing Rhyme had blown off. "Why you? Why did he have to pick you?! Damn you, Yoshiya! "
Masaki got up, eyes glowing with hate and glazed with pain, and was preparing another blast when something changed in Rhyme, a feeling of urgency, like a mother sensing her children were in danger. Blue eyes flashed light, then she readied a blast of her new powers.
"I'm sorry, Masaki. "
Blue light flashed, sparkled, and a sweet trilling, flutelike note rang out in the UG. Tears splashed down Rhyme's cheeks as she felt the Angel die, even as a sigh of relief escaped her mouth.
All that was left was.... Minamimoto.
The dying and forgotten Tabooed man watched coldly as the Angel of Death's life fizzled out and turned to static. He turned to Joshua's body, legs buckling from his own injures, and sighed as he fell beside the young man he had tried for years to kill.
"It's.... time... See you in.... oblivion... "
Another note, this one drawn out and like a twang of a cello. Then Minamimoto was gone, too.
The walls of the Trail of the Sinner shook again, more chunks of UG stone falling down and obscuring the fallen two. Her serenity shattering, Rhyme dashed forward again, slicing several fingers to the bone as she tried to dig through the rubble, tears running down her face.
"Mr. H, help me! Help me! "
"I can't, Rhyme! We have to get out here now! The whole place is coming down! "
"I'm not leaving him! No! " She struggled desperately in Hanekoma's arms as he dragged her backwards, back towards the Underpass and the safety of the untouched RG.
"Shibuya needs you, Rhyme. Joshua chose you. "
The girl went limp in the Angel's arms, sobbing helplessly like a child. "No.... no, no, no... I have to save him! "
Hanekoma's grip on her softened, and he turned her around and wrapped her in a hug. "I know you want to save him, Rhyme, but right now you have to save yourself. "
An ominous crack shattered the moment peace of the moment, and the Angel let go of Rhyme. "Come on. Let's go! "
Numbly, like a child once more, she followed him out of the collapsing Shibuya River and didn't stop running until both were outside and could see the stars. Then Hanekoma picked her up and took her into the sky.
Stars sparkled above her, below her, all around her, soothing her shattered and ravaged mind and stopping the torrent of tears. She wrapped her arms around Hanekoma, unaware of how Joshua had done the some thing so many years ago, and stifled her sobs in his chest.
After a few minutes and Rhyme's sobs had turned to shivers and sniffs, he landed lightly on 104. "Take a good look, Rhyme. "
The stars above them seemed dim and dusty compared to the lights and noise below. Music, like she'd never heard before, reached her ears. Anger, joy, love, hate, sorrow, ambition.... all these songs melded together in one sweetly sad harmony. A part of her called to the music, and the music answered her with a certainty and familiarity that seemed old as eternity and yet fresh as the dawn.
"It's your Shibuya now. "
